University of Liechtenstein Student Wins Talent Pitch Switzerland 2025

University of Liechtenstein Student Wins Talent Pitch Switzerland 2025

On the evening of 3 March 2025, the third edition of Talent Pitch Switzerland took place at the Volkshaus Zürich—a competition that offers a stage to promising young entrepreneurs from Switzerland and Liechtenstein. In front of more than 400 live attendees and an online audience of over 1,000 viewers, 13 start-ups from leading universities and universities of applied sciences competed against one another.

 

Each participating founder had three minutes to pitch their innovative business idea to a distinguished panel of judges. This year’s jury included Thomas Dübendorfer, Penny Schiffer, Jürg Schwarzenbach, and Roberta Massa—all experienced investors and entrepreneurs.

 

After the pitches, three outstanding start-ups advanced to an in-depth Q&A round:

  • Reverso Therapeutics (University of Geneva) – Developing the next generation of blood thinners
  • PlaynVoice (University of Applied Sciences Northwestern Switzerland) – AI-powered solution for automated clinical documentation
  • Nepsos (University of Liechtenstein) – Revolutionary low-emission brake system emitting up to 80% less than conventional steel brakes

 

 

First Place for Nepsos and Marco Eichberger

 

After a highly competitive final round, the start-up Nepsos, founded by Marco Eichberger, convinced the expert jury and secured first place. His innovative approach to low-emission brake discs impressively demonstrated how technological innovation can actively contribute to sustainability.

 

“It’s fantastic to see how well our students are prepared for entrepreneurial careers through the Master’s programme in Entrepreneurship & Management—not just for the start-up phase but across the entire lifecycle of a company,” said Prof. Dr. Marco Furtner of the University of Liechtenstein.

 

Also inspiring was the keynote by Muriel Schreck (ETH Zurich), who won the 2024 competition with her start-up qCella. She shared how Talent Pitch Switzerland opened doors and helped elevate her business to the next level.
